Posts tagged the-covenauts 
'Free for All': Our favorite rap song about Smash Bros. Brawl
A question for you, dear reader: What is your favorite rap song about soon-to-be-released fighter Super Smash Bros. Brawl? ... Oh, really? That's interesting. We can't actually hear you, but you should know that unless you just answered "Free for All" by the rapping pride of West Virginia, The Cov...
